Firstly, don't use that website, as it has outdated version of CWM. This version needs the one from the 1st post, and since you have the original stock ROM on your phone, you're going to come unstuck.

Go here. It has better USB drivers and a rooting program. Install the drivers, then use the rooting program. Then, get the CWM from the first post, and not from the website you found, as that's an outdated version of CWM.

If you want to use your phone (you don't HAVE to use PC) then get the terminal emulator from the play store, and do the following:

Su

dd if=/mnt/sdcard/recovery-cwm6049-atlas40.IMG of=/dev/block/mmcblk0p17

Try it and report back with any issues. Good luck.

Edit: Oh yeah - you'll need USB debugging on for the rooting process. Should have said so sooner ;)

Thanks a lot for your helpful post!

 

 

Just a few notes though, about the rooting procedure:

 

it proved that zteblade3.com has the newest drivers of all.

In fact it had 5.2066.1.A14B04

while, the dropbox link you gave has B02

and even the ZTE site has B01.

Anyway, the problem was, using either of the above drivers (starting with B02, as you suggested)

with the unlockbootloader.exe tool (launched as admin) you suggested,

the rooting wouldn't work:

after I pressed "root your phone" it started the procedure,

but, it was displaying some errors among successful messages, and it exited automatically,

and the rooting didn't succeed.

 

On the other hand, the procedure described in zteblade.com worked great.

 

 

After the rooting, I used Terminal Emulator to flash CWM (recovery-cwm6049-atlas40.img).

 

Then following the instructions, I booted to CWM, did backup and format,

and then, what made me afraid a bit,

was that, during "wipe data and factory reset", the phone rebooted by itself, and hung at the android logo.

No big deal though; I turned it off, then starting it again with power+vol.up and it started CWM

and did once more "wipe data and factory reset" which now completed successfully.

Then finally I flashed the cm and gapp ZIPs.
